What to do if you have uterine fibroids and are pregnant

Uterine fibroids are a very common uterine disease in women. Generally, doctors will recommend that women with uterine fibroids have the fibroids removed and treated before considering pregnancy. However, some women only discover that they have uterine fibroids during pregnancy examinations. What should we do at this time? Gynecologists say that if women suffer from uterine fibroids during pregnancy, it will have a great impact on the late pregnancy, so they should pay attention to timely symptomatic treatment according to their own conditions.

What should I do if I have uterine fibroids during pregnancy?

Gynecologists say that the actual treatment of uterine fibroids should be based on the patient's existing uterine fibroids, the patient's age, whether there is a desire to have children, etc.

If the patient's uterine fibroids are less than 6 cm in diameter and the patient has no obvious symptoms, attention should be paid to doing relevant pregnancy checkups to observe whether the uterine fibroids have red changes. Generally, most pregnant women's uterine fibroids will be delivered through natural delivery and do not require special treatment. However, for patients with a diameter of more than 6 cm, regular prenatal examinations are required while closely observing the development of the disease. When the pregnancy period exceeds 37 weeks, it is necessary to decide on the mode of delivery based on the specific location of the uterine fibroids, the location of the fetus, and the pregnant woman's own condition.

If you find uterine fibroids during pregnancy, you should pay attention to the following issues:

1. First of all, we must strictly control the sex life of the couple.

After a woman has uterine fibroids, she should strictly control her sexual life to effectively reduce the chances of miscarriage and infection. She should also avoid any heavy physical work and rest in bed for a period of time when conditions permit.

2. Early pregnancy.

After a woman becomes pregnant, uterine fibroids will grow rapidly in a short period of time. Some of them will turn red due to blood clots. Most patients will experience symptoms such as lower abdominal pain, nausea, vomiting, etc. The pain symptoms of most patients can be relieved. If they cannot be relieved, surgery is required to remove the uterine fibroids.

3. Late pregnancy.

When a woman reaches the late stage of pregnancy, her uterine fibroids may be combined with the problem of transverse fetal position, which may cause the patient to have uterine atony or dystocia during delivery. At this time, the doctor should take countermeasures based on the specific situation of the patient's uterine fibroids.
